tabla-en-base-de-datos

¿Qué es una tabla en base de datos? Definición y tipos

Tabla de contenido
    Add a header to begin generating the table of contents

    En artículos anteriores hemos repasado la definición de una base de datos. También aclaramos la relación, y la diferencia, entre una base de datos y un sistema gestor de base de datos. Y, por últimos, les enseñamos algunos ejemplos de software de base de datos. A lo largo de toda tu investigación, seguro te topaste con algunos términos técnicos. Por eso, hoy vamos a responder a la pregunta ¿Qué es una tabla en base de datos?

    ¿Qué es una tabla en base de datos?

    Una tabla en base de datos es un tipo de modelado de datos donde se guarda una información recogida por un sistema. Es decir, son objetos o estructuras que contienen los datos organizados en filas y columnas. Cada fila representa un registro único, y cada columna un campo dentro del registro. 

    A continuación podemos ver el ejemplo de una tabla en base de datos de Oracle.

    Una tabla en base de datos de Oracle.
    Saber qué es una tabla en base de datos nos permite entender mejor como un gestor de base de datos almacenada la información.

    Estructura de una tabla en base de datos

    Ahora que sabemos que es una tabla en base de datos, toca preguntarnos ¿Cómo se componen? Toda tabla tiene dos componentes básicos, el nombre de campo y de registro:

    • Campos: El campo es el nombre de la columna. Es un dato único y se le otorga un único tipo de datos.
    • Registros: Los registros son cada una de las tablas. Aquí se almacenan o cargan los datos que guardamos. Algunos de estos datos pueden ser nulos.

    Es importarte aclarar algunos temas operativos. A la hora de registrar algún campo, tendremos que tener especial cuidado de que exista un campo único, asignado a un tipo de dato específico.

    Otra propiedad de los campos son la implementación de propiedades especiales que afectan directamente a los registros que se sumen a dicha columna. Por último, es importante que al cargar una tabla a nuestra base de datos, se le asigne un nombre único y un alias, como vemos en el ejemplo del sistema gestor de base de datos de Sap Hana.

    en la imagen se ve la interfaz de sap hana, para ejemplificar lo que es una tabla en base de datos.
    Para saber qué es una tabla en base de datos tienes que aprender a identificar sus componentes.

    Tipos de tablas en base de datos

    Con la respuesta a la pregunta ¿qué es una tabla en base de datos?, totalmente clara, vamos a repasar sus tipos principales. 

    1. Tablas Comunes

    Con el concepto de tabla de base de datos todavía en mente, vamos a aprender sus tipos. Estas tablas comunes son las que menos peso le implican a una base de datos. Sirven como enlace entre un archivo y alguna tarea específica a la que estén asignados. 

    2. Tablas Anchas

    Las tablas anchas son las que más capacidad tienen dentro de un sistema. Puede expandirse a 30.000 columnas. Una sola de las filas de estas tablas, puede contener 8 bytes de información.

    3. Tablas del Sistema

    ¿Alguna vez te preguntaste cómo almacena información un servidor? Esto es posible gracias a los SQL Server. Ellos recopilan los archivos para que determinado servidor funcione correctamente. La característica más relevante son los accesos. Nadie puede acceder a estas tablas, y mucho menos modificarlas. Únicamente podrán tener acceso aquellos que crearon el servidor. 

    4. Tablas con particiones

    Saber qué es una tabla de datos y cómo operan, nos facilita la comprensión sobre cómo trabajan los distintos tipos de tablas. La particularidad de las tablas segmentadas es que se subdividen horizontalmente con cada componente que se agrega. Lo que permite que con cada modificación podamos incluir datos en otro servidor o en otra base de datos. MySQL permite trabajar con particiones de forma ordenada y rápida.

    En la imagen se ve la interfaz de mysql, para ejemplificar que es una tabla en base de datos
    El saber qué es una tabla en base de datos te ayuda a comprender mejor cuáles son tus necesidades de gestión de datos.

    5. Tablas temporales

    La tarea central de las tablas temporales es guardar información durante un período de tiempo. Se almacenan bajo el nombre de tempbd, y solamente están disponibles hasta que los usuarios se desconecten de la base de datos o del servidor. 

    Conclusión

    Ahora que ya sabes qué es una tabla en base de datos, puedes entender mejor como funciona la carga y el análisis de datos en una base de datos. Si ya estás listo para dar el siguiente paso, puedes adquirir un software de base de datos que te ayude a gestionar toda tu información. De esta forma, evitarás la pérdida de información y ahorrarás muchísimo tiempo. 

    Deja un comentario